#cd49a9 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cd49a9 is composed of 80.4% red, 28.6% green and 66.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.4% magenta, 17.6%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 316.4 degrees, a saturation of 56.9% and a lightness of 54.5%. #cd49a9 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ff92ff with #9b0053.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

Shades and Tints of #cd49a9

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030102 is the darkest color, while #fcf2f9 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cd49a9

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8f878d is the less saturated color, while #fa1cbd is the most saturated one.
